Senior Attorney- Estate Planning & Probate

Wizehire, San Antonio, TX, United States


Overview

At Weisinger Law Firm, we're committed to helping families navigate estate planning and probate with dignity and peace. As a

Senior Attorney , you'll be responsible for managing complex client matters with confidence and efficiency. This role is ideal for an experienced attorney who is comfortable handling challenging consultations, solving problems independently, and guiding clients through decisions that protect their legacy.
You’ll work closely with our team to manage your caseload efficiently, anticipate issues, and craft practical solutions with minimal supervision, leveraging our advanced technology and case management tools. You will also mentor junior attorneys, sharing your expertise and supporting the development of the team’s legal skills and client care standards.
Candidates should be on track for

Board Certification in Estate Planning and Probate Law , with fully board-certified attorneys recognized as experts who handle the most complex cases and achieve the highest success and client satisfaction rates. Salary will be determined based on experience, performance, and board certification status.
If you are motivated by delivering results with care, fostering trust, and providing exceptional client experiences, we want you to join our mission of legacy, community, dignity, support, and education.
Compensation : $93,000 - $120,000+ yearly

Responsibilities

Attend court hearings on behalf of clients and argue motions

Conduct research and draft pleadings, briefs, and motions

Prepare documents such as motions, pleadings, notices, and discovery requests and responses

Anticipate, prepare for, and attend trials, mediation, and arbitration on behalf of clients

Maintain knowledge of local, state, and federal statutes and applicable laws

Represent clients in Estate Planning, Probate, and related legal matters

Manage a full caseload with minimal supervision while maintaining high standards of client care and professionalism

Draft, review, and edit estate planning documents, probate filings, and related materials with accuracy and attention to detail

Communicate with clients, attorneys, court staff, and paralegals with clarity, professionalism, and respect

Build trust with clients, guide them through planning decisions, and convert consultations into engaged clients

Nurture strong client relationships and contribute to the firm’s growth through excellent service and client satisfaction

Mentor junior attorneys and support staff, sharing knowledge and helping develop the next generation of legal professionals

Participate in firmwide growth through mentoring initiatives, lunch-and-learns, and community engagement

Attend networking and marketing events (some evenings/weekends) to support the firm’s visibility and community presence

Qualifications

At least 5 years of experience working as a senior associate attorney

Able to work independently while handling multiple files

Experience advocating for clients in trials, mediation, and arbitration

Completion of a 4-year bachelor’s degree and a 3-year law degree from an accredited law school

Exceptional time management and interpersonal skills; strong writing and verbal communication skills

5+ years of experience in Estate Planning, Probate, and Guardianship

Applicant must have or be able to obtain certification to represent clients in Guardianship matters

Board Certification in Estate Planning and Probate Law preferred, or candidate should be on track; additional degrees or certifications (e.g., LLM) are a plus

Comfortable with technology and case management software, and able to work within firmwide goals and metrics

Collaborative team player who communicates effectively across roles and supports colleagues

Strong organizational skills and time management, with the ability to manage multiple client matters efficiently

Self-motivated, responsible, and able to take ownership of work while mentoring and supporting junior team members
